Job description

DESCRIPTION

Amazon Prime Now is a new, disruptive service that provides Prime customers with 1-2 hour delivery on tens of thousands of products.
This is an opportunity to join a growing team that is working to build an exciting new Amazon business.

We are looking for candidates who want to help shape the future of Prime Now. Specifically, we are looking for an outstanding business intelligence expert and data engineer who is able to partner effectively with both business and technical teams to drive the growth of our rapidly expanding global business. From your first day, you will own the architecture and build out of a new data infrastructure using Redshift and consequently help define the KPI's we use to optimize customer behavior and satisfaction. In this role, you will also develop and support the analytic technologies that give our teams flexible and structured access to their data, including implementation of a self-service data platform and data visualization on Looker.

The successful candidate will be an expert with SQL, ETL (and general data wrangling) and have some basic programming skills. The candidate will need to be a self-starter and team player, demonstrate exemplary communication skills and able to think big while paying careful attention to detail.

Amazon Prime Now has a culture of data-driven decision-making, and demands business intelligence that is timely, accurate, and actionable.

Responsibilities

You know and love working with business intelligence tools, can model multidimensional data sets, and can partner with customers to answer key business questions. You will also have the opportunity to display your skills in the following areas:

· Design, implement, and support a platform providing ad hoc access to large datasets
· Interface with other technology teams to extract, transform, and load data from a wide variety of data sources using SQL
· Model data and metadata for ad hoc and pre-built reporting
· Interface with business customers, gathering requirements and delivering complete reporting solutions
· Own the design, development, and maintenance of ongoing metrics, reports, analyses, dashboards, etc. to drive key business decisions
· Recognize and adopt best practices in reporting and analysis: data integrity, test design, analysis, validation, and documentation
· Continually improve ongoing reporting and analysis processes, automating or simplifying self-service support for customers
· Participate in strategic & tactical planning discussions, including annual budget processes
· Leverage large data sets to form recommendations on retail business forecasting, along with web and mobile app product experimentation.

Desired profile

BASIC QUALIFICATIONS

· Bachelor's or advanced degree in Math, Finance, Statistics, Engineering, Computer Science or related discipline.
· Experience in data mining (SQL, ETL, data warehouse, etc.) and using databases in a business environment with large-scale, complex datasets
· Advanced SQL and Excel skills, familiarity with statistics or other analytical techniques
